Abstract
The invention discloses a drilling device used for a circuit board. The drilling device comprises a base, a drilling device body, and a supporting frame arranged on the base. The drilling device further comprises a transverse control device and a longitudinal control device. The transverse control device comprises a support and a first drive device fixed to the support so as to control a lead screw to rotate. The drilling device body comprises a fixing block connected with the lead screw in a threaded mode, a drill bit and a second drive device arranged on the fixing block so as to drive the drill bit to rotate. The fixing block is tightly attached to the bottom of the support. The longitudinal control device comprises a third drive device for pushing the support to move in the direction perpendicular to the lead screw. The third drive device is fixed to the supporting frame. The drilling device is high in drilling precision and drilling speed.

Background technology
Current professional wiring board plate mill adopts large-sized numerical control process equipment to carry out drilling holes on circuit board, and this large-scale rig is import equipment substantially, is worth up to hundreds of thousands. This main equipment is unsuitable for a lot of colleges and universities, scientific research institutions and small business. Relatively a lot of R&D institutions or Scientific Research in University Laboratory, it adopts hand drill mode, and its precision is not high and penetration rate is slow.

Embodiment 1:
A kind of drilling equipment for circuit board as shown in Figure 1, comprises base 1, drilling equipment and is arranged on the bracing frame 11 on base 1, it is characterized in that: also comprise transverse control device and longitudinal control device;
Described transverse control device comprises support 21, is fixed on the first drive unit 22 rotating to control screw mandrel 23 on support 21;
Described drilling equipment comprises fixed block 31, the drill bit 32 being threaded with screw mandrel 23 and is arranged on fixed block 31 the second drive unit 33 to drive drill bit 32 to rotate, and described fixed block 31 is adjacent to the bottom of support 21;
Described longitudinal control device is included in the direction perpendicular to screw mandrel 23 and promotes the 3rd drive unit that support 21 moves, and described the 3rd drive unit is fixed on bracing frame 11.
Fixed block 31 is adjacent to the bottom of support 21, and screw mandrel rotates under the drive of the second drive unit, and the rotation of screw mandrel drives fixed block 31 to move, thereby realizes the control to drilling equipment horizontal direction. The 3rd drive unit promotes support 21 and moves, thereby realizes the control to drilling equipment longitudinal direction. Circuit board is placed on base 1, and the second drive unit 33 is controlled moving down and rotating of drill bit 32, can realize circuit boring.
